Doolan if you're after some names, here are the ones from Gone In Sixty Seconds. Lots of sexy names to choose from :)

1 1999 Aston Martin DB7 Mary

2 1962 Aston Martin DB1 Barbara

3 1999 Bentley Arnage Lindsey

4 1999 Bentley Azure Laura

5 1964 Bentley Continental Alma

6 1959 Cadillac El Dorado Madeline

7 1958 Cadillac El Dorado Brougham Patricia

8 1999 Cadillac Escalade Carol

9 2000 Cadillac El Dorado STS Daniela

10 1957 Chevrolet Bel Air Convertible Stefanie

11 1969 Chevrolet Camaro Z28 Erin

12 1953 Chevrolet Corvette Pamela

13 1967 Chevrolet Corvette Stingray Big Block Stacey

14 2000 Ford F350 4x4 modified pick-up Anne

15 1971 DeTomaso Pantera Kate

16 1969 Dodge Daytona Vanessa

17 1998 Dodge Viper Coupe GTS Denise

18 1995 Ferrari 355 B Diane

19 1997 Ferrari 355 F1 Iris

20 1967 Ferrari 265 GTB4 Nadine

21 1999 Ferrari 550 Maranello Angelina

22 1987 Ferrari Testarosa Rose

23 1956 Ford T-Bird Susan

24 2000 GMC Yukon Megan

25 1999 HumVee 2-Door Pickup Tracy

26 1999 Infiniti Q45 Rachel

27 1994 Jaguar XJ220 Bernadene

28 1999 Jaguar XK8 Coupe Deborah

29 1990 Lamborghini LM SUV Gina

30 1999 Lexus LS 400 Hillary

31 1999 Lincoln Navigator Kimberley

32 1957 Mercedes Benz 300 SL/Gullwing Dorothy

33 1999 Mercedes Benz CL 500 Donna

34 1999 Mercedes Benz S 600 Samantha

35 1998 Mercedes Benz SL 600 Ellen

36 1950 Mercury Custom Gabriela

37 1971 Plymouth Hemi Cuda Shannon

38 1969 Plymouth Roadrunner Jessica

39 1965 Pontiac GTO Sharon

40 1999 Porsche 996 Tina

41 2000 Porsche Boxster Marsha

42 1961 Porsche Speedster Natalie

43 1988 Porsche 959 Virginia

44 1997 Porsche 911 Twin Turbo Tanya

45 2000 Rolls Royce Stretch Limousine Grace

46 1966 Shelby AC Cobra Ashley

47 1967 Shelby Mustang GT 500 Eleanor

48 2000 Toyota Landcruiser Cathy

49 1998 Toyota Supra Turbo Lynn

50 2000 Volvo Turbo Wagon R Lisa
